Your Opportunity:

Join a highly collaborative and product-focused engineering team that’s redefining how quality assurance integrates with software development. At Leapsome, QA is not a separate silo - it’s an integral part of the engineering process. As a Senior Test Automation Engineer/Software Development Engineer in Test, you will work closely with developers, product managers, customer success and designers to ensure every feature delivers exceptional quality and user satisfaction.

This role combines hands-on testing, automation, and innovative problem-solving. You’ll have the opportunity to drive automation efforts with tools like Playwright, screen and refine incoming tasks, and support scheduled release processes with manual testing where needed. Beyond this, you’ll play a key role in holding the engineering team to our quality standards, championing best practices, and exploring innovative approaches, such as leveraging AI in testing.

You will:

Drive the design and implementation of automation frameworks using tools like Playwright, ensuring scalable, reliable, and maintainable test coverage

Collaborate closely with engineers during the development lifecycle to identify edge cases and potential pitfalls early

Screen and refine incoming tasks, ensuring clear requirements and testability before development begins

Conduct exploratory testing for complex workflows and manual testing during scheduled release cycles to ensure seamless launches

Challenge engineers to uphold high-quality standards in code, functionality, and user experience, contributing to a culture of engineering excellence

Experiment with AI-driven testing approaches , identifying opportunities to enhance the speed and depth of QA processes

Monitor production systems and implement automated checks to maintain platform reliability and detect regressions proactively

Contribute to cross-functional projects, offering insights into testing strategies for smarter platform initiatives or AI-powered features

Document QA strategies and findings, fostering a learning environment and helping scale QA knowledge across the team

What is the Technology Stack?

Core Technologies: TypeScript, Node.js, Vue.js, and MongoDB for building scalable, maintainable, and high-performing applications

Automation Frameworks : Playwright, Vitest, and Mocha/Chai for comprehensive automated testing

Infrastructure : Docker, Github Actions and AWS for scalable CI/CD pipelines and production systems

Collaboration : GitHub, Notion, and async communication tools to work transparently with the engineering team

Analytics : Mixpanel, Sentry, and Datadog to track feature performance and identify issues

AI/LLMs : Leveraging modern AI technologies with LangGraph, multi-agent architectures, RAG-based knowledge retrieval, and evaluation workflows using Evals for continuous improvement and smarter automation

You’ll be a good fit if you:

Share our belief that QA is a core part of engineering , not a separate process, and are passionate about ensuring quality across the entire product lifecycle

Have 5+ years of experience in quality assurance or software testing, with a strong focus on automation

Are proficient in TypeScript and familiar with Page Object Model patterns

Are proficient with automation tools like Playwright or Cypress and have experience designing reusable frameworks

Have experience with Vue.js or similar modern frontend frameworks (React, Angular)

Understand API and integration testing and have experience with MongoDB or other NoSQL databases

Familiar with testing AI/ML features that produce non-deterministic outputs

Thrive in a fast-paced, agile environment where priorities shift, and enjoy collaborating with engineers, product managers, and designers

Are skilled in exploratory and manual testing , with an eye for spotting edge cases and understanding complex workflows

Are excited by the opportunity to experiment with AI/LLMs to redefine traditional QA approaches

Value pragmatic excellence , balancing speed with a commitment to delivering reliable, high-quality features

Enjoy mentoring teammates and fostering a collaborative environment where quality is a shared responsibility

Benefits

Learning and development: Grow your skills with a €2,000 yearly development budget and full access to the Good Habitz platform.

Work-from-home stipend: A one-time €1,000 stipend to set up your home workspace.

Competitive pay and equity: Competitive salary plus a pre-IPO equity package, so you share in the company's growth.

Corporate benefits: Exclusive discounts and deals from our partner network.

Vacation: 30 vacation days a year plus public holidays, with the option to upgrade to 40 days at adjusted pay. After 5 years at Leapsome, take a month-long paid sabbatical.

Wellness benefits: Stay active with a fully sponsored Urban Sports Club M membership, and support your mental health with an Oliva subscription that includes 1:1 therapy sessions, plus company workshops on mindfulness and digital wellness.

Hybrid and flexible work: Spend 2 days a week with the team in our Berlin office, Tuesdays and Thursdays.

Impact: Join a fast-growing HR platform trusted by more than 2,000 companies worldwide: you'll help shape how companies run HR and grow their people in one connected system.

Culture: A diverse, international team that values open feedback and celebrates wins, big and small.

Sponsored lunch: Lunch is on us every Tuesday and Thursday.

Work from anywhere: Work from a different location for up to 2 months a year.

Monthly team activities: Join Feierabend , a monthly budget to get-together in Berlin — hosted by employees, for employees.

This role is based in Berlin and the salary range for this position is €70,000 - €105,000 + Bonus + Equity . View our full compensation framework here .

Leapsome aims to pay generously and fairly. If the listed range isn’t working for your situation, please tell us early in the process, we’d rather have that conversation than lose a great candidate over a number we may be able to address.

If your role or skillset isn’t covered in our compensation framework , it’s likely because we haven’t hired enough in that area yet. We’ll build a data-backed range before we make you an offer, and we’ll share our thinking with you as early as we can.
